In Transit, maps keys, symbols, keywords, and tagged value tags are
subject to caching.

Fressian's caching strategy is far more flexible from what I
understand. That said transit-cljs is 20-30X faster than
cljs.reader/read-string on the benchmarks I've tried across various
browser and command line JS environments.

>> > I'm happy to announce a port of Fressian to ClojureScript.
>> >
>> > The public api mirrors data.fressian api with a few exceptions.  Records
>> > don't have a generic writer but you can easily append the handlers with the
>> > write-record function.  There is no inheritance lookup for types so every
>> > different type will need it's own handler.  The tagged helper functions
>> > (tagged-object?, tag, tagged-value) are not included.
>> >
>> > I see the use case for Fressian in ClojureScript streaming large amounts
>> > of data that has significant structural similarity.  Fressian caching
>> > capabilities allow large values to be represented as a single integer in 
>> > the
>> > bytestream.
>> >
>> > This is my first large ClojureScript library so any suggestions for
>> > improvements are welcome.
